Get started6 Boundary Park is a six-bedroom detached house in Weybridge (KT13 9RR). It has a recorded floor area of 365 m² (around 3929 sq ft), construction records dating it to 2003-2006 and council tax band H. The latest certificate (July 2019) shows a C (score 78), near the top of the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 82). Other recorded features include notable views.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 1.4% per year against 0% for the wider region. Today's modelled estimate of £2,432,000 is 28% above the 2020 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£484/sq ft) was about 52.6% above the typical sold price in the postcode. 4 planning records sit against the property, 2 approved, 2 refused. Past consents include tree works,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. 6 bedrooms is on the larger side for this postcode, where 5 is the typical count. Last sale on file: £1,900,000 in December 2020.
